This shop makes the best steak pasty out of the 3 that I have tried. The filling is very flavorful, the meat is tender and you can feel the potatoes and onions. A bit salty, that's why I'm not giving it 5 stars. It's served piped hot so I'll take a good 15 minutes before it starts cooling down. £4.5 for it which is standard around town but this one is big enough to challenge other shops' large pasty" for a price of £5.50. good value"

While holidaying in Cornwall I became suspicious of pasty shops all apparently selling the same are they frozen and just cooked in the shop? Sarah's was clearly made in the shop as I saw a lady emptying dough from a large mixing bowl. The lamb, leek, mint and rosemary pasties look incredible and tasted delicious real chunks of lamb. Safe to say the best pasty I've ever had.
